Katelyn, Current Parent
Family lives in: Weston
Grade(s) of Child(ren): 1st and 4th
Interests of Child(ren): Music, athletics, exploring the outdoors.
Why did you choose Birches? We chose Birches because of its strong commitment to outdoor education, its emphasis on project-based learning, and the benefits of mixed-age classrooms. We were also drawn to the school’s close-knit community and the dedicated teaching teams that support each grade band. Most importantly, we wanted a place where our children could grow as individuals while also developing a sense of belonging within a community— all the way through Middle School.
